Pure AFCON drama unfolded at Le Grand Stade Agadir! Gabon dominated the pitch, but Mozambique walked away with the points in a classic case of clinical finishing versus sterile possession. It was a rollercoaster of emotions where the “Panthers” huffed and puffed, but the “Mambas” bit with deadly precision to secure a famous 3-2 victory.

Statistic Gabon Mozambique
Possession 56.5% 43.5%
Total Shots 16 13
Shots on Target 10 5
Saves 2 8
Corners 4 4
Yellow Cards 2 2

Match Report

The game exploded into life late in the first half. Despite Gabon controlling the tempo, Mozambique struck twice in five minutes through Faisal Bangal (37′) and Geny Catamo (42′). The stadium was in shock until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ang pulled one back in stoppage time (45’+5′), reminding everyone why he is a continental legend.

The second half started with another blow for Gabon as Diogo Calila (52′) extended Mozambique’s lead. Gabon launched a total offensive, resulting in Alex Moussounda scoring in the 76th minute to set up a grandstand finish. However, despite wave after wave of attacks, the equalizer remained elusive against a disciplined Mozambican defense.
